China’s colored sand, naturally occurring in regions like Zhangye’s Danxia Geopark, provides an extraordinary tableau of reds, oranges, yellows, and even purples. These colors are the result of mineral deposits formed over millions of years, shaped by environmental forces. For instance, the striking red hues might be attributed to iron oxide, while other minerals contribute to the less dominant shades. This naturally occurring phenomenon provides a fascinating insight into earth's geological processes and captures the imagination of geologists and tourists alike.

From an industrial perspective, colored sand in China plays a pivotal role in various sectors. In construction, these sands are utilized for their pigmentation properties, providing an eco-friendly alternative to chemical dyes in materials such as cement and bricks. Their use in landscaping is notable as well. Resorts and urban green spaces incorporate colored sand to create motifs and patterns, elevating aesthetic appeal while blending harmoniously with the environment. Moreover, the tourism generated through these sites highlights an economic benefit, illustrating the versatility and value of colored sands beyond their physical manifestation. For artists and craft enthusiasts, colored sand offers a pure, organic medium to express creativity. Sand art, an ancient form of artistic expression, has experienced a resurgence due to the unique textures and authentic hues offered by Chinese colored sands. Whether used in mandala creations or layered in bottles to depict landscapes, these sands provide a tactile dimension that manufactured colors cannot match.
